A Fresh Bumblebee

An unexpected creature sat warming itself in the sun on the patio this morning: a yellow-faced bumble bee (Bombus vosnesenskii)

 

Its long yellow "hairs" and textured black body appeared fresh and new, as if it had just emerged into adulthood. No pollen clung to its body. Every wing and limb shone iridescent black in the sunlight. Where did it come from? 

Bumble bees typically nest in a cavity in the ground. Waxy cells, each packed with food resources, house the eggs and then developing larva. Once, 14 years ago western bumble bees nested in a birdhouse.

Where did this yellow-faced bumble bee emerge from? This area of the patio is edged with a concrete brick wall along one side and the house on the other. The cold bee was not able to fly; it would've had to walk a distance of 10 or more feet to find this dappled place in the sun.

The large bumble bee sat basking for a good 10 minutes before its body was warmed up enough to fly. Then off it went.

Identifiable by its fuzzy yellow head and a black abdomen with a narrow yellow band on the fourth section (nearly the tip), the yellow-faced bumble bee is a valuable pollinator. Like all bumble bees, however, they struggle to find suitable habitat. The mother of this bumble bee must have appreciated the native plants and undisturbed areas of soil that could provide for her offspring.

On this cool February morning, it seems early for bumble bees to be leaving the safety of their nests. Yet, the morning also brings the spring's first western swallowtail, fiery skipper, and California sister butterflies down into the yard. I wish the bumble bee well and hope we will see it among the sage and coffeeberry.

Western Bumble Bee Nest

When I went to clean out one of the bird nest boxes, I was surprised to find that a western bumble bee (Bombus occidentalis) had made its nest inside. Typically this kind of bumble bee makes its nest in the ground. But here was the clump of waxy cup-shaped cells described in the books nestled in the dog hair and sticks that the Bewick's wrens had been using to build their nest. (This could explain why the wrens decided to move out and rebuild their nest in the pot next to the back door.)

Alarmingly, all of the bumble bees, adults and juveniles, still developing in their wax cells, were dead. What killed them? Was is the cold weather snap we had in October/November? There was a garden spider in among the corpses. Had this small spider preyed on the bumble bee nest? I can't imagine that it could have gotten to the juveniles in their waxy cells. Was there some kind of mite or fungus that caused the death of all ages? I don't know.

During the winter the queen bumble bee hibernates in a protected location all alone. She will emerge in the spring to start a new colony and then usually die. I hope that there was at least one survivor from this western bumble bee nest. (More on bumble bees: xerces.org) Our native bees are vital pollinators and typically are not susceptible to the same diseases and environmental conditions that threaten European honey bees. Most are not aggressive and are not a threat to people.

We have noticed carpenter bees nesting in the yard before but this is the first time for bumble bees. I've wanted to create a native bee nesting site for some time. It seems now is the time to finally take on that project.
